Core Mechanisms: How It Works

At its core, connecting an XP-Pen to a PC involves two critical phases: physical linkage and software recognition. The physical connection establishes a data pipeline, whether through a USB cable’s copper wires or a Bluetooth signal’s radio waves. USB connections are straightforward—plug the cable into the tablet’s port and the PC’s corresponding slot (USB-A, USB-C, or a hub), then wait for the operating system to detect the device. Bluetooth, however, requires an extra step: pairing the tablet with your PC via the device’s unique MAC address, often found in the tablet’s manual or printed on its underside. Once physically linked, the software layer takes over. Windows or macOS automatically installs generic drivers for basic functionality, but XP-Pen’s proprietary software—such as *XP-Pen Driver* or *XP-Pen Studio*—must be installed to unlock advanced features like customizable shortcuts, pressure sensitivity profiles, and multi-monitor support. This software acts as a translator, converting the tablet’s input signals into commands that applications like Photoshop or Krita can interpret. Without it, your stylus might register as a generic mouse, stripping away the tablet’s purpose. The mechanics are simple, but the devil lies in the details—like ensuring your PC’s USB ports are enabled in BIOS or that your Bluetooth adapter supports the tablet’s frequency band.

Q: My XP-Pen isn’t being detected after plugging in the USB cable. What should I try?

First, ensure the cable is securely connected to both the tablet and your PC. Try a different USB port (preferably USB 3.0 for newer models). Restart your PC and the tablet, then check Device Manager (Windows) or System Information (macOS) to see if the tablet appears under “Other devices” with a warning icon. If so, manually update the driver via XP-Pen’s official website. For USB-C models, verify that your PC’s USB-C port supports data transfer (some are power-only).

Q: What’s the best way to troubleshoot latency issues?

Latency in XP-Pen tablets is often caused by outdated drivers, background processes, or USB power management. Start by updating your XP-Pen software and graphics drivers. Disable USB selective suspend in Windows (Device Manager > USB Controllers > Properties > Power Management). For wireless setups, reduce interference by moving away from other 2.4GHz devices (like routers) or switching to a less congested channel. Test with a different USB cable or port, and consider lowering the tablet’s refresh rate in the software settings.
